Раскрытие даты в WordPress: руководство по получению текущей даты и времени

Привет, любители WordPress! Сегодня мы собираемся погрузиться в интригующий мир дат и времени в WordPress. Независимо от того, являетесь ли вы опытным разработчиком или любопытным блоггером, понимание того, как получить и отобразить текущую дату и время на вашем сайте WordPress, является фундаментальным навыком. Итак, берите чашку кофе, садитесь поудобнее и давайте рассмотрим некоторые методы выполнения этой задачи!

Метод 1: функция даты
Один из самых простых способов получить текущую дату в WordPress — использовать функцию date(). Эта универсальная функция позволяет форматировать дату и время различными способами в зависимости от ваших требований. Вот пример фрагмента кода, который выводит текущую дату в формате по умолчанию:

$current_date = date('F j, Y');
echo "Today's date is: " . $current_date;

Метод 2: функция часового пояса WordPress
WordPress имеет собственную встроенную функцию current_time(), которая предоставляет текущее время на основе часового пояса, установленного в настройках WordPress. Эта функция удобна, если вы хотите отобразить время в определенном часовом поясе. Взгляните на этот фрагмент кода:

$current_time = current_time('F j, Y H:i:s');
echo "The current time is: " . $current_time;

Метод 3: пользовательские форматы даты и времени
Если вы предпочитаете полный контроль над форматами даты и времени, WordPress позволяет вам определить ваши собственные форматы с помощью функции strftime(). Эта функция соответствует кодам формата strftime, что позволяет создавать уникальные представления даты и времени. Вот пример:

$current_date = strftime('%A, %B %e, %Y');
echo "Today's date is: " . $current_date;

Метод 4: использование коротких кодов
WordPress известен своей гибкостью, и один из способов воспользоваться этим — использовать короткие коды. Вы можете создать собственный короткий код, который извлекает и отображает текущую дату и время в любом месте вашего сайта. Вот простой фрагмент короткого кода:

function current_date_shortcode() {
    return date('F j, Y');
}
add_shortcode('current_date', 'current_date_shortcode');

После того как вы добавили этот код в файл functions.phpвашей темы, вы можете использовать короткий код [current_date]в своих сообщениях или страницах для динамического отображения текущей даты.

Метод 5: Плагины
Для тех, кто предпочитает подход на основе плагинов, существует множество плагинов WordPress, которые предоставляют различные функции даты и времени. Некоторые популярные варианты включают «Простой календарь – плагин Календаря Google» и «Календарь событий». Эти плагины предлагают расширенные функции, такие как управление событиями и интеграция календаря, что делает их идеальными для более сложных требований к дате и времени.

На этом мы завершаем изучение различных методов получения даты и времени в WordPress. Независимо от того, решите ли вы использовать простые фрагменты кода PHP или плагины с расширенными функциями, WordPress предлагает безграничные возможности для удовлетворения ваших потребностей.

Не забудьте выбрать метод, который лучше всего соответствует вашим конкретным требованиям. Приятного кодирования!